____ has been defined as “who gets what, when, and how”, or the exercise of power in making decisions of public policy

Social Studies
1 answer:
Talja [164]2 years ago
7 0

The definition of politics is “who gets what, when, and how,” or the use of authority to decide on public policy.

What is policy?

A “policy” can be a rule, practice, administrative decision, directive, or framework in a government or other institution.

According to Harold Lasswell, “who gets what, when, and how” is what constitutes politics. Citizens are at odds over values, and society needs a system of rules to determine who gets what. A legal institution is the government.

Explain why an earthquake warning system is useful even though earthquakes can not be predicted.
Gre4nikov [31]

Answer:

The further people are from the earthquake source, the more warning time they will have, as the waves will take longer to reach them

Explanation:

Fatal accidents during an earthquake can happen in the matter of seconds. Sometimes, rooftops can fall on top of the victims' head. An explosion could occur from leaked gas, etc.

Even if earthquakes can't be predicted, having that additional seconds from the warning can be all it takes for a person to get out from their house and go to some place safe.
